Publication number: 20210051728Abstract: The present invention relates to a wireless communication method in a wireless network comprising an access point and stations. The method comprises, at a station: receiving a trigger frame from the access point, the trigger frame reserving a transmission opportunity on at least one communication channel of the wireless network, the transmission opportunity including a random resource unit that the stations may access using a contention scheme; receiving parameters of the contention scheme in management frames from the access point, the parameters comprising a contention window range; contending access to the random resource unit of the transmission opportunity reserved by the received trigger frame, using a contention window value; and updating the contention window value based on the success or failure of the access to the random resource unit. The updated contention window value remains within the contention window range obtained from the most recently received contention scheme parameters.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 20, 2019Publication date: February 18, 2021Inventors: Pascal VIGER, Stéphane BARON, Julien SEVIN, Patrice NEZOU

Publication number: 20210051721Abstract: To avoid blocking node AC queues in the degraded MU EDCA mode due to regular OFDMA transmission of data from another AC queue in resource units provided by an AP, the present invention proposes to use a dedicated HEMUEDCATimer for each AC queue, in order for them to be able to exit the degraded MU EDCA mode independently of the other AC queues. In this respect, upon successfully transmitting data stored in two or more traffic queues, in each of one or more accessed resource units provided by the AP within one or more transmission opportunities, the node sets each traffic queue transmitting in the accessed resource unit in the degraded MU EDCA mode for a predetermined degrading duration counted down by a respective timer associated with the transmitting traffic queue. Next, upon expiry of any timer, the node switches back the associated traffic queue to the conventional EDCA mode.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 29, 2020Publication date: February 18, 2021Inventors: Stéphane BARON, Patrice NEZOU, Pascal VIGER

Patent number: 10856212Abstract: A physical Access Point (AP) manages a plurality of BSS groups through Virtual APs. The AP periodically sends beacon frames informing of the profile of each BSS of the plurality of BSSs. To improve channel utilization, the trigger frame identifies a plurality of BSS groups, stations of which are allowed to access the resources units to transmit data during the reserved TXOP. The AP receives, during the reserved TXOP, data from one station of a first group identified in the trigger frame and data from one station (separate from the first one) of a second and separate group identified in the trigger frame. First group and second group use the same joint set of random access parameters for the random access procedure, thus ensuring equivalent fairness in accessing the offered the resources units to transmit data during the reserved TXOP to several BSSs.Type: GrantFiled: December 29, 2017Date of Patent: December 1, 2020Assignee: Canon Kabushiki KaishaInventors: Pascal Viger, Stéphane Baron, Patrice Nezou

Publication number: 20200275486Abstract: In an 802.11ax network with an access point, a trigger frame offers scheduled and random resource units to nodes for data uplink communication to the access point. To avoid the overall energy level seen by legacy nodes for a communication channel to drop below a detection threshold, the invention provides two tools. First, the scheduled and random resource units may be interleaved over communication channels. Second, unused resource units may be detected, and a node or the access point may send a padding signal on them to increase the overall energy level. The latter may be evaluated during a monitoring period before deciding to emit the signal. As the overall energy level seen by legacy nodes is increased, the risk that such legacy nodes do not detect activity on a 20 MHz channel having only a subpart of its RUs used is reduced. And risks of collisions are consequently reduced.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 12, 2020Publication date: August 27, 2020Inventors: Pascal VIGER, Patrice NEZOU, Stéphane BARON, Romain GUIGNARD

Publication number: 20200245359Abstract: In an 802.11ax network with an access point, a trigger frame offers random resource units to nodes for data uplink communication to the access point. To dynamically adapt the contention mechanism used by the nodes to access the random resource units, the AP updates a correcting TBD parameter at each new TXOP and includes the updated adjusting parameter in the trigger frame for the next TXOP. The nodes use the TBD parameter to generate a local random RU backoff value from a contention window range, for contending for access to the random resource units. The TBD parameter may directly impact the contention window size CWO or boundaries values of a selection range from which CWO is selected.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 13, 2020Publication date: July 30, 2020Inventors: Patrice NEZOU, Stéphane BARON, Romain GUIGNARD, Pascal VIGER

Publication number: 20200120711Abstract: The invention provides multi-user communication in a MU Uplink transmission opportunity in case of a multi-BSS environment of a wireless network. Resource units with AID=0 or 2045 are available for stations to transmit data to addressee virtual access points (VAPs) other than the VAP having initiated the TXOP. The initiating VAP receiving frames from the resources forwards them to the appropriate addressee VAPs within the same physical AP. Responses may be provided by the addressee VAPs directly to the stations or via the initiating VAP or the representative VAP. This approach increases the opportunities for the stations to access the medium in case of multiple BSSs. Better usage of the MU Uplink OFDMA transmission is also made.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 27, 2018Publication date: April 16, 2020Inventors: Julien SEVIN, Pascal VIGER, Patrice NEZOU, Stéphane BARON

Publication number: 20200008200Abstract: 802.11 ac networks define an operating band made of an ordered series of 20 MHz channels and authorize a restricted number of possible composite channel configurations to be used for data transmission. A method of transmitting data between a source and a receiver in such a wireless network may comprise, at the source: sending, to the receiver, RTS frames to request reservation of a composite channel, the RTS frames including a flag signalling the source supports transmission over un-authorized composite channels, for instance over sub-channels not contiguous within the operating band; receiving, from the receiver in response to the RTS frames, CTS frames acknowledging reservation of un-authorized composite channel configuration, for instance of non-contiguous sub-channels; and then transmitting, to the receiver, data frames on the reserved sub-channels of the un-authorized configuration, for instance on the reserved non-contiguous sub-channels within the operating band.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 9, 2019Publication date: January 2, 2020Inventors: Pascal VIGER, Stéphane BARON, Romain GUIGNARD, Patrice NEZOU
